Bioethanol Fuel Fireplace

Bioethanol fuel fireplaces come in different designs and sizes, from wall-mounted to tabletop. They are simple to use and do not require chimneys. The main emission is water vapour, which means that they are less harmful to indoor air quality than traditional wood or gas fires.

Eco-friendly

Ethanol fireplaces provide a green alternative to traditional wood and gas fireplaces. These fireplaces that burn cleanly are powered by bioethanol that is produced naturally from renewable resources like sugar beets and cane. They produce a stunning dancing flame and provide heat without the harmful particulates and emissions generated by other fuel types. Bioethanol fires are easily moved around and don't require a chimney or venting. This means you can move them around your home or office when you need to and can be used in areas where traditional fireplaces can't.

Bioethanol fireplaces are available in a variety and styles to match any interior design. They can be hung on the wall, positioned on a floor or recessed into a wall to create a striking design. Some models come with glass surrounds, while others have concrete or steel fireboxes. Some models are freestanding and can be moved to suit your space. Some bio Ethanol fire basket ethanol fireplaces are powered by electricity, and others operate on bioethanol, a clean burning fuel. Electric bio ethanol fires can be switched on and off by flipping an electronic switch, while manual fireplaces are operated with a lighter or matches.

You can choose either an automatic or manual bioethanol fire, based on what you prefer and the way you intend to utilize it. An automatic model comes with a built-in sensor that automatically ignites the fire, and then shuts off when the fuel is depleted. This is a great choice for those who are strapped on time and don't have the time to keep an eye on their fire. Manual models however, require you to add fuel and then light it using a match or lighter.

Make sure the flame is contained when using bio-ethanol fireplaces. A burning flame can damage the firebox or the furniture around it. To avoid this, keep the burner far away from the surface, and don't place any flammable objects on top. It is also important that you put out the flame before refilling the fire, and allow it to cool down before putting in more fuel.
